This is a problem that i had years ago, here goes a simple easy fix for you.
Adding An Exception For The Gnutella Port
  1. Within LimeWire, go to: Tools > Options > Advanced > Firewall Config, and make a note of the listening port located in the box next to "Listen on Port"
  2. Open the settings of your security program (usually by right-clicking the system tray icon)
  3. Locate a section for adding exceptions for specific ports
  4. Add the port specified in LimeWire's settings as an exception for both UDP and TCP, incoming and outgoing (also known as opening the port).
This is one of the biggest problems people have. Basically Limewire connects, but for some reason you have to reconfigure the Gnutella port.

If that doesn't work which hopefully it did. Then here is one more simple step will definately work.

Control Panel/Network and Internet Connections/Windows Firewall/Advanced tab/Settings button beside Local Area Connections Box/Under Services Tab, click ADD/ description of service "Gnutella", "external and Internal" type in 30446/check the bubble "TCP".
After that ADD another/ everything exactly the same as previous, but this time check the bubble "UDP".
Make sure you have a check mark beside both the new "Gnutella checkboxes.

This or my first post should most definately solve your problem.
